In this episode, Pastor Joie sits down with Carla Shellis for a rich and refreshing conversation about what it truly means to live with grace, intention, and faith in every area of life.From the heart behind etiquette to the story of how Carla started her ministry, this conversation goes far beyond manners and into the deeper call God places on women to carry themselves with wisdom, excellence, and love. Together, they talk about the beauty of doing things well, honoring God in the way we live, and how small, intentional choices shape a life that reflects Him.This episode is filled with practical wisdom, encouragement, and timeless truths for women who desire to live set apart in today’s culture.You’ll walk away inspired to live well, love well, and lead well — with grace at the center of it all.Follow Carla on Instagram: @carlashellis
